Quang Ngai Customs collaborates with enterprises to increase revenues
Customs officers of the Dung Quat Customs Branch check a ship at port. Photo: Thu Hoa. |
Cooperation in sharing information
According to the Quang Ngai Department of Customs, in 2016, many new policies and legal documents related to import and export activities took effect. In order to guide and provide information to the business community in a timely fashion, in addition to organizing conferences for direct guidance to businesses, the Quang Ngai Department of Customs has signed cooperation agreements to support enterprises in the field of information sharing. Specifically, the Quang Ngai Department of Customs has agreed to sign a cooperation agreement in the implementation of Customs procedures with Doosan Heavy Industries Vietnam Company Limited and Binh Son Refining and Petrochemical Company Limited.
The contents of cooperation include: exchange of information on policies, new regulations in the field of Customs; consultations on problems related to the field of Customs; collection of information on the operations of businesses to serve the construction of the annual State budget revenue and establish a mechanism for cooperation between Customs authorities and businesses. When there are any new policies affecting import and export activities of enterprises, the Quang Ngai Department of Customs will provide information promptly and accurately to enterprises; proactively consult with enterprises in the case where enterprises face difficulties due to new policies, and solve problems of enterprises in the implementation of Customs procedures.
In particular, in order to tackle shortcomings and problems in the specialized inspections for imported and exported goods, facilitate import and export enterprises and reduce the time of Customs clearance of goods, the Quang Ngai Department of Customs has signed a cooperation agreement for specialized inspections at Dung Quat port.
Accordingly, specialized inspection agencies will arrange their staff and equipment to coordinate with Customs authorities to carry out the inspections and sampling of goods at the request of enterprises; and publish the test results quickly. In addition to the exchange of information and data on the portal of the National Single Window, Customs authorities shall cooperate with specialized inspection agencies to carry out the exchange of information (registration certificate for commodity inspections and result announcement) by email, fax and telephone for information sharing to be as quick as possible.
In the case where the contents of results should be clarified, Customs authorities will take the initiative to contact and exchange with specialized inspection agencies to confirm and add more information before completing procedures for Customs clearance of goods.
Reaching the target early
According to the Quang Ngai Department of Customs, enterprises with good business activities will create stable and growing revenues. Therefore, trade facilitation for the business community is one of the solutions that the Quang Ngai Department of Customs should focus on to increase revenues of the State budget.
The Head of Technical Division under the Quang Ngai Department of Customs, Mr. Huynh Van Cuong said, from the end of 2016, the Quang Ngai Department of Customs was assigned to collect 600 billion vnd for the State budget in 2016, along with the target of 610 billion vnd. To 30th September 2016, the Quang Ngai Department of Customs collected 634 billion vnd, equivalent to 105.67% of the assigned task. On 7th October 2016, the General Department of Vietnam Customs issued an Official Dispatch No. 9680 /TCHQ-TXNK which assigned the Quang Ngai Department of Customs to collect at least 730 billion vnd. To 17th November 2016, the Quang Ngai Department of Customs reached 740 billion vnd, exceeding the revenue target for 2016.
In the remaining months of 2016, the Quang Ngai Department of Customs will continue to implement measures strictly under the General Department of Vietnam Customs’ Directive No. 1055 / CT-TCHQ of 3rd February 2016 for revenue tasks of 2016. In addition, the Quang Ngai Department of Customs shall implement a series of solutions to facilitate enterprises, reduce losses of the State budget, strengthen control against smuggling and trade fraud to obtain the highest revenues.

Speaking to a reporter of the Customs Newspaper, Mr. Dao Tan Hue, the Director of Dung Quat PTSC port said that Dung Quat PTSC not only provided port services but it also provided logistics services; and Dung Quat PTSC always coordinated with the Customs Branch of Dung Quat to facilitate import and export enterprises. Mr. Hoang Nguyen, Head of Logistics, Sumida Quang Ngai Electronics Co. said his company was 100% Japanese capital invested company in Tinh Phong Industrial Zone. At the beginning of plant construction, his company received the support and guidance of Quang Ngai Customs officers in the implementation of procedures for importing machinery and equipment. So far, though his company has gone into operation, his company cannot implement import-export activities directly but it bases on its parent company in Haiphong. However, the Customs Branch of Quang Ngai Industrial zones has still supported his company in the implementation of procedures for goods from inland for processing, which has created favourable conditions for his company and promoted production. |
